Details
A vulnerability was found in Apache CloudStack 4.0.0 (Cloud Software). It has been classified as problematic. This affects an unknown code block of the file etc/cloud/management/log4j.conf.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a credentials management v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-255.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ality. The summary by CVE is:
Apache CloudStack 4.0.0-incubating and Citrix CloudPlatform (formerly Citrix CloudStack) before 3.0.6 stores sensitive information in the log4j.conf log file, which allows local users to obtain (1) the SSH private key as recorded by the createSSHKeyPair API, (2) the password of an added host as recorded by the AddHost API, or the password of an added VM as recorded by the (3) DeployVM or (4) ResetPasswordForVM API.
The weakness was released 01/10/2013 by Ahmad Emneina with Citrix as confirmed mailinglist post (Full-Disclosure). The advisory is shared at seclists.org. The public release was coordinated with Apache. This vulnerability is uniquely identified as CVE-2012-5616 since 10/24/2012. The exploitability is told to be easy. An attack has to be approached locally. The requirement for exploitation is a authentication. Technical details and a public exploit are known. MITRE ATT&CK project uses the attack technique T1552 for this issue.
The exploit is shared for download at seclists.org. It is declared as proof-of-concept. We expect the 0-day to have been worth approximately $5k-$25k.
Upgrading to version 4.1.0-incubating eliminates this vulnerability. A possible mitigation has been published immediately after the disclosure of the vulnerability.
The vulnerability is also documented in the databases at SecurityFocus (BID 57259†), OSVDB (89146†), Secunia (SA51821†) and SecurityTracker (ID 1027978†).
